The C20550620 SMD crystal offers 22.1184MHz frequency stability with ±30ppm tolerance across -40°C to +85°C, making it suitable for precision timing in consumer electronics and IoT applications. Its 20pF load capacitance and SMD7050-4P package ensure compact integration while maintaining RoHS compliance. Designers should prioritize thermal management and maintain soldering within specified parameters to ensure long-term reliability.
